. . .I do have to disagree with her comments about children's head proportions. At approximately one to three years old the center of the head lies at the eyebrow line . . .
That's just so. "Formulae" for the average head construction of children is less noted in most "how to" books, observation from the life is most valuable. Another "earmark" of the very young is outsized eyes . . .

For another source of "average construction" of the head and figure for all ages, see Andrew Loomis' Figure Drawing for All Its Worth Viking Press, 1942
